Quad Announces AI Collaboration with Google Cloud and Reports Q3 2024 Results

Quad, a global marketing experience company, reports Q3 2024 results, announces AI collaboration with Google Cloud, and updates full-year guidance. The company also plans to sell its European operations and host an upcoming Investor Day.

Quad Reports Strong Q3 2024 Performance

Quad (NYSE: QUAD), a global marketing experience (MX) company, has reported its third quarter and year-to-date results for 2024, showcasing resilience and strategic growth despite market pressures. The company has maintained a strong financial position while investing in innovative solutions and expanding its service offerings

AI Collaboration with Google Cloud

In a significant move towards technological advancement, Quad announced a collaboration with Google Cloud to launch AI-powered solutions. This partnership aims to enable brands to create highly personalized content at scale across multiple marketing channels. By combining Quad's data expertise with Google Cloud's advanced AI capabilities, the company expects to improve audience targeting and reimagine brand-consumer connections through streamlined, automated solutions

Expansion of In-Store Retail Media Network

Quad reported progress in expanding its in-store retail media network, which is producing measurable results for both retailers and consumer brands. The company has launched a test phase of In-Store Connect by Quad in 15 stores with The Save Mart Companies and plans to roll out testing phases with two additional grocery chains by year-end

Divestiture of European Operations

As part of its strategic focus on optimizing its business portfolio, Quad announced an agreement to sell the majority of its European operations to Capmont for an enterprise value of €41 million (approximately $45 million). This sale, representing about 5% of Quad's total Net Sales, aligns with the company's goal to grow as an MX company. Proceeds from the sale are expected to be used for debt reduction and further investments in the company's solutions suite

Financial Performance and Guidance

Despite Net Sales pressure, Quad delivered higher Adjusted EBITDA Margin in the third quarter and year-to-date compared to the previous year. The company's flexible operating model, improved labor productivity, and disciplined approach to business management contributed to this performance. Quad has updated its full-year 2024 financial guidance, maintaining the midpoints of its guidance ranges for Adjusted EBITDA and Free Cash Flow

Debt Reduction and Financial Strength

Quad expects to reduce its Net Debt by over $700 million, or 68%, compared to January 1, 2020, reaching a Net Debt Leverage of approximately 1.5x. The company has also extended its $690 million bank debt agreement to October 2029, reflecting the continued support of its bank group

Looking Ahead

Quad plans to share a comprehensive update on its strategy and growth opportunities at its upcoming Investor Day on November 20, 2024, in New York City. The company remains committed to making strategic investments, accelerating its offerings as a marketing experience company, and returning capital to shareholders through quarterly dividends
